WHERE ARE THEY NOW? Former Carthage wide receiver, Moochie Dixon shows out at SMU

Dixon is in his senior season at SMU, and he's learned a lot since joining the program in 2022.

DALLAS — Kelvontay "Moochie" Dixon graduated from Carthage High School and started his college career at the University of Texas before transferring to SMU in 2022. 

In high school, he was a 2019 4A All-State honorable mention selection by the Associated Press, was crowned MVP of District 10-4A and was named First-Team All-District. Dixon also recorded 74 catches for 1,240 yards and 20 TDs as a senior, and rushed for 232 yards and three TDs on 34 carries. 

He was selected as the offensive MVP of the state title game, helping Carthage to a 16-0 overall record, a district title and the 4A Division 1 state championship in 2019. 

Dixon is now in his senior season at SMU, where currently this season they're 4-1, and for the first time in his SMU career, they secured a big win over TCU in the Iron Skillet Rivalry. Furthermore, last game, they beat Florida State 42-16. 

"The atmosphere was electric, rocking, and running out of the tunnel, and just looking at the stadium completely filled up, and how loud it was was just electric," said Dixon. 

Dixon has learned a lot in his college football career. He's adamant about listening to the mentors in his life, and remaining patient. 

"I would have told freshman year me to just let everything play out, and be patient," said Dixon. "Trust God's process, because he has something for everybody, so just to sit there, and be patient, instead of trying to rush in and doing stuff." 

Dixon says this in reference to his time at Texas and at SMU. He expressed regret for rushing his playing time, and wishing he was more patient with the process. 

Even in college, Dixon believes his time at Carthage under Coach Scott Surratt's winning program has taught him a lot about consistency and work ethic. Dixon also still keeps up with the Carthage Bulldogs during his off time. 

"I keep up with them," said Dixon. "They're some dogs."
